TPU Elastic Bands Offer Ecofriendly Alternative to Rubber
最新の会社ニュース TPU Elastic Bands Offer Ecofriendly Alternative to Rubber

In an era of heightened health awareness, consumers are increasingly scrutinizing the safety standards of everyday products. Among these, elastic bands - ubiquitous in households and industries alike - have come under renewed examination due to potential health risks associated with conventional rubber materials.

Potential Health Risks of Traditional Rubber Bands

For decades, rubber elastic bands have dominated the market due to their low cost and flexibility. However, the manufacturing process of conventional rubber involves numerous chemical additives including vulcanizing agents, accelerators, and anti-aging compounds. When these substances exceed safe residual levels, they may gradually release during use, potentially causing allergic reactions or dermatitis through skin contact or inhalation.

More concerning are trace amounts of carcinogenic compounds like polycyclic aromatic hydrocarbons (PAHs) found in some rubber products. Prolonged exposure to these substances may elevate cancer risks. Additionally, rubber's relatively rapid degradation leads to premature aging and breakage, generating micro-particles that can pollute the environment and potentially harm respiratory systems when inhaled.

TPU Elastic Bands: A Superior Alternative

Thermoplastic polyurethane (TPU) elastic bands are emerging as a safer, more sustainable solution. This advanced polymer combines rubber-like elasticity with plastic's moldability, offering superior physical properties and chemical stability.

Material Advantages

TPU's unique molecular structure allows repeated melting and reshaping while maintaining exceptional elasticity. The material demonstrates remarkable durability with excellent resistance to abrasion, oils, and chemical corrosion. Unlike rubber, TPU exhibits outstanding biocompatibility, making it non-toxic and hypoallergenic even with prolonged skin contact.

Enhanced Safety Profile

TPU production eliminates the need for hazardous chemical additives common in rubber manufacturing. Rigorous testing ensures compliance with international safety standards such as OEKO-TEX certification, which verifies the absence of harmful substances. This makes TPU bands suitable for sensitive applications including food packaging and medical devices.

Environmental Benefits

TPU's recyclability presents significant ecological advantages over conventional rubber. While rubber products often end up in landfills or incinerators, TPU can be reprocessed into new products, reducing environmental impact. The material's extended lifespan further decreases waste generation.

Performance Characteristics

TPU elastic bands outperform rubber in several key metrics:

  • Higher tensile strength and elasticity retention
  • Superior resistance to UV radiation and extreme temperatures
  • Longer service life with reduced degradation

These properties enable diverse applications across industries, from high-end apparel and medical equipment to industrial machinery components.

Selection Criteria for TPU Elastic Bands

When choosing TPU elastic products, consumers should consider:

  • Manufacturer reputation and industry experience
  • Relevant safety certifications
  • Product specifications matching intended use
  • Specialized features like anti-static properties when required

The transition from rubber to TPU elastic bands reflects growing consumer demand for products that combine performance with health and environmental safety. As material science advances, TPU continues to establish itself as the preferred choice for quality-conscious users across multiple sectors.
